In what is now a quiet part of town north of the river, this is an award-winning ale, cider and food pub that is certainly worth the walk. It comprises the main bar and a separate restaurant at the front, with what was probably originally an off-sales hatch opposite the entrance, and both traditionally furnished and decorated. Also has a substantial terrace beer garden. Five handpumps on the counter, offering Blue Sky Gold 37 (£3.40), Box Piston Broke, Bath Ales Gem and a couple of Thatchers ciders.

A well run pub this one and worth a visit. The pub consists of a lounge and small bar on entry and down a few steps to another front lounge, mainly set out for dining. There were a good few people dining on our visit, the food looked good, but we had already ate at the Hop Pole earlier. There was also a good sized beer garden. The barmaid was friendly and chatty and beer quality excellent. I went for the Upham Brewery Stakes.
